# InkLedger Environments

InkLedger, our PDF invoice renderer, runs in three environments: dev, staging, and production. Each environment has its own font cache, template bucket, and render queue. New team members should verify staging parity before promoting any template change. Please read each setting carefully before editing anything. The staging environment currently uses the following configuration values.

deployment values, yadup-tajof:
oliath:
  log_level: debug
  metrics_host: metrics.oliath.zemvarlabs.internal
  pool_size: 4

**Item 7 — Checkout load-test sign-off (Tallowgate ceremony):** Before rotating the signing keys, confirm the Perchview checkout flow sustained 2,000 concurrent sessions for 30 minutes with p99 latency under 800 ms and zero dropped payment intents. Reviewer must verify the Grafwick dashboard export is attached and timestamps match the ceremony window. Once verified, unseal the staging key bundle using the recovery passphrase recorded directly below.

unlock words, fawig-bagef: olidor-holir-istox-holath-tamys-quenion-giliel

Ketterling gateway: clients stuck in reconnect loops after idle >90s. Cause: stale auth ticket rejected on ws resume. Fix rolled in gateway v2.8; resume now requires a fresh handshake secret. Restart floe-ws workers after patching. The workers read the handshake secret from /etc/floe/ws.env at boot, so append the secret assignment immediately after this line.

env line for tadup-taweg: RELAY_SECRET3=28d

Subject: Friday's DR drill — heads up

Hey, quick note before Friday. We're simulating a total outage of Spindlekey, our secrets-rotation tool, so expect rotation jobs to stall around 10:00. Don't panic and don't rotate anything manually. If you need to unlock the emergency console at Harrowmere DC, use the recovery passphrase noted just below this line.

strongbox words: oliael-gilax-lamael